Although a plaintiff who is incarcerated and proceeding in forma pauperis may
9
rely on service by the Marshal, such plaintiff “may not remain silent and do nothing to
10
effectuate such service”; rather, “[a]t a minimum, a plaintiff should request service upon
11
the appropriate defendant and attempt to remedy any apparent defects of which [he] has
12
knowledge.” Rochon v. Dawson, 828 F.2d 1107, 1110 (5th Cir. 1987). Here, Plaintiff’s
13
complaint has been pending for over 120 days, and he has failed to show “good cause,” as
14
to why his claims against this defendant should not be dismissed. See Fed. R. Civ. P.
15
4(m). Plaintiff has not provided sufficient information to allow the Marshal to locate and
16
serve Defendant A. Arreola. Accordingly Plaintiff’s claims against this Defendant A.
17
Arreola are DISMISSED without prejudice.
